However, there are two configurations that will not sweep continuously.
1. For analyzers with source attenuators, with channel 1 having one attenuation value
and channel 2 set to a different attenuation value, then continuous sweep is disabled to
avoid wear on the attenuator. A similar situation where this occurs is when a 2-port cal
is active and the port 1 attenuation value is not equal to the port 2 attenuation value.
Since one attenuator is used for both measurements, this would c ause t he a ttenua tor to
continuously switch power ranges, so continuous sweep is not allowed. (The exception is
analyzers configured with option 400. Option 400 analyzers have two attenuators and
can allow different attenuation settings on each port.)
2. For ES analyzers with Option 007 or 085 (options using a mechanical transfer switch),
channel 1 is driving one test port and channel 2 is driving the other test port. This
would cause the test port transfer switch to continually cycle. The instrument will not
allow the transfer switch or attenuator to continuously switch ranges in order to update
these measurements without the direct intervention of the operator.
If one of these conditions exist, the test set hold mode will engage, and the status notation
tsH will appear on the left side of the screen. The hold mode leaves the measurement
function in only one of the two measurements. To update both measurement setups, press

Viewing Four Measurement Channels
Four measurement channels can be viewed simultaneously by enabling auxil iar y c ha nnel s
3 and 4. Although independent of other channels in most variables, channels 3 and 4 are
permanently coupled to channels 1 and 2 respectively by stimulus. That is, if channel 1 is
set for a center frequency of 200 MHz and a span of 50 MHz, channel 3 will have the same
stimulus values.
NOTE Channels 1 and 2 are referred to as primary channels and channels 3 and 4
are referred to as auxiliary channels.
Channel 3 or 4 are activated when the Chan 3 or Chan 4 keys are pressed. Alternatively,
you can enable the auxiliary setting to ON. For example, if channel 1 is
active, pressing to ON enables channel 3 and its trace appears on the display.
Channel 4 is similarly enabled and viewed when channel 2 is active.
